Why Solar Water Heating? 

It¶s a sustainable energy solution that¶s ready today.

PROFIT

Guaranteed long term, low cost energy supply: Systems are designed to last 20-40

years. Security and reliability: The sun will always shine. Meanwhile, fossil fuels are passingpeak production now: oil, gas and electricity prices are rising.

Strong return on investment: With 30% to 40% ROI these systems are better thanmoney in the bank.

Financial incentives: The banks under world bank loan scheme gives soft loans at 3%annual rate of interest to non profit making organizations for 85% of the project cost.

PEOPLE

Fair resource use: Using Solar Energy means conserving conventional energyresources for future generations.

More jobs: You generate up to four times more jobs per unit of energy delivered withrenewables compared to conventional energy.

Community economic development: Every new project enhances local expertise andhelps built a sustainable industry economy.

Lead by example: With a solar heater you demonstrate energy responsibility whileincreasing public awareness of innovative building technologies.

PLANET

Air protection: Reduce emissions of SO2, NOx and particulates by minimizingproduction, transportation and local combustion of fossil fuels.

Climate protection: Reduce green house gas emissions and related local and globalimpacts from fossil fuel combustion.

Lifecycle thinking: Solar water heating systems are made from recyclable materials(e.g. aluminum, copper, glass, plastic). After their long service life, components can

readily be disassembled and re-introduced to the industrial material stream.

THE SOLAR WATER HEATER IS BASED ON THE PRINCIPLE OF BLACK BODY

ABSORPTION. THE BLACK SURFACE OF COLLECTOR ABSORBS HEAT

ENERGY FROM SUN AND TRANSFERS IT TO THE WATER PASSING

THROUGH THE TUBES OF COLLECTOR.

ECONOMICS OF SWHS (For 200Ltrs)

(Officers residence)

Amount of Energy reqd. in heating 200 ltrs of water upto 200 X 1 X 4560 °C with 15 °C average inlet Water Temp =9000 K Cals.

1 KWH 860 K Cals.

At 90% efficiency useful energy gained / KWH 774 K Cals.

Electricity Saved Per day 9000/ 774

=11.6 KWHs

Electricity Saved Per Annum for 320 days of SWHS working 11.6 X 320 X4.5

per annum @ Rs. 4.50 / KWH =Rs. 16704/-

Cost of 200 LPD cap SWHS Rs. 55700/-

Cost of 4 Electric Geysers @ Rs. 6000/- Geyser Rs. 24000.00

Net investment on SWHS 55700 - 24000

Rs. 31700.00

Payback period of System 31700/16704

= 1.8 years

Specifications:

Photovoltaic street lighting system comprises a

compact fluorescent lamp / LED, lead acid

battery, PV modules Charging controller , inter-

connecting wires / cables, Module mounting

hardware, Battery box, Dusk to Dawn Operation.

SPV Module 37 / 74 W

Battery 40 / 75 AH

Lamp 8 / 11 W equivalent

Dusk to Dawn Operation (Automatic)
